Novocaine (2025)

🎬 Novocaine (2025)

Genre: Action | Thriller | Dark Comedy

Directed by: Dan Berk, Robert Olsen

Main Cast: Jack Quaid, Amber Midthunder, Ray Nicholson

Runtime: 1h 50min (110 minutes)

IMDb Rating: ⭐ 6.8/10


🪄 When Pain Vanishes, Survival Becomes an Experiment

Novocaine (2025) is a high-concept action thriller infused with dark comedy, built around a terrifyingly simple idea: what happens when pain no longer exists? The film turns a rare medical condition into a relentless survival test.

Nathan is an ordinary man with an extraordinary condition he cannot feel physical pain. What once felt like a strange medical curiosity quickly becomes a dangerous curse when he is dragged into a violent, high-stakes situation beyond his control.

As chaos escalates, Nathan must survive without pain as a warning system. Forced to rely on intelligence, instinct, and emotional resilience, his journey becomes a brutal examination of endurance, identity, and the limits of the human body and mind when natural boundaries disappear.
